O P E N I N G N E W AC C O U N T S

Well-trained bankers who recognize and stop attempted illegal activity are the first line of defense in protecting a financial institution from fraudsters. Unfortunately, new account personnel are too often trained “on the job,” which result in an environment of potential vulnerability and unnecessary losses for the bank. Additionally, with constant new regulations, ongoing training is paramount to maintain diligence and update processes and procedures. This oneday program is the most comprehensive seminar on deposit accounts in the state. Will answer many of the complicated questions customers and employees ask. Highly interactive. Come prepared to have your questions answered.

MO NDAY 9 A .M.­– F R I DAY 4 : 3 0 P.M.

ABA COMMERCIAL LENDING SCHOOL

Learning or just refreshing your lending skills is a necessity in today’s competitive banking environment. The purpose of the ABA Commercial Lending School is to prepare commercial lenders who have not been exposed to formal commercial lending education – or lenders who want to broaden their commercial lending knowledge – to serve efficiently and profitably as commercial loan officers. This intensive one-week school exposes students to the major issues commercial lenders face. INSTRUCTOR: Ron Rushing LOCATION: ABA Professional Development Center

WEDNESDAY 5:30 P.M.­ – THURSDAY 3:30 P.M.

2023 EMERGING LEADERS LEADERSHIP CONFERENCE

Our Leadership Conference offers a unique educational experience focused on banking industry trends and leadership development skills. The Emerging Leaders Section works to engage, connect, and empower banking professionals from across the state to shape and lead the future of the financial industry. Get access to top industry thought leaders and grow your network. Share ideas with your peers and get strategies for solving your challenges. Get answers to professional problems that you can put into action. Gain insight to help you influence positive change within your organization. LOCATION: Clinton Presidential Center, Little Rock, AR
